Introducing Indian Health Heritage as an inclusive path in Health and Life

Author(s): Nilima Jain

Abstract

Health is Universal – that which applies to all. It has no east, no west. The age of information and technology can be equated to the age of consciousness. This means that this age believes that the ultimate truth is much beyond the physical. Indian culture is known for its ‘Darshana Philosophy’. ‘Darshana’ means ‘to observe’. So an important aspect of Indian culture was to observe with one’s Inner Eye to realize the Consciousness. This was not an intellectual exercise but a vision for Truth, and truth is Universal. Ayurveda is the extension of this culture and is a science that deals with ‘Health’ and ‘Life’. Today, intellectuals are thinking of bringing ‘Science’ and ‘Spirituality’ together. But this is not a new concept and Ayurveda is a living proof for this. Ayurveda is one of the oldest systems of healthcare and is a ‘Science with Consciousness’. The drawback in the world health sector today is the path of ‘exclusiveness’. It is a tendency of modern mind to think either ‘this’ or ‘that’. Indian culture, including Ayurveda, is inclusive. Inclusiveness brings a sense of belongingness. All knowledge has effect. So the journey towards health becomes more effective and beneficial if there is inclusiveness. Conclusion: The first thing to be done to create a healthy world for the coming generations is to choose an inclusive path of knowledge. Technically, all the systems of healthcare are beneficial for health. Path of health is not an exclusive path. People in the world need to be aware of all the options they have before they make their choice.
